What is a Beam Launcher?

Alright, so let’s get down to brass tacks. A beam launcher is a piece of heavy machinery designed to transport and position large concrete beams. Think of it as the superhero of construction, swooping in to save the day by erecting structures that might otherwise be impossible to build efficiently. These machines are especially crucial in bridge construction, where precision and safety are paramount.

How Does a Beam Launcher Work?

Now, you might be wondering, “How does this colossal contraption actually work?” Well, sit tight because it’s quite the sight! A beam launcher operates on a series of hydraulic systems that lift, move, and place beams with pinpoint accuracy. It’s like a choreographed dance, but instead of dancers, you have steel beams and hydraulic arms. Impressive, right?

Key Components
  • Hydraulic System: This is the heart of the beam launcher, providing the power needed to lift and move heavy loads.
  • Control System: Operators use this to manage movements and ensure everything runs smoothly.
  • Support Structure: A robust framework that holds everything together while withstanding the rigors of lifting heavy beams.

2. How Many Types of Beam Launchers Are There?

Good question! There are several types, each suited for specific projects. The most common include:

  • Segmental Launchers: Best for precast segments, commonly used in bridge construction.
  • Full Span Launchers: Ideal for longer spans, allowing for rapid construction.
  • Multiple Girder Launchers: Handy for projects requiring simultaneous lifting.
So, depending on your project’s needs, the right beam launcher can make all the difference!

3. What Are the Benefits of Using a Beam Launcher?

Well, where do we start? Beam launchers provide several benefits:

  • Efficiency: They significantly speed up the construction process.
  • Precision: With advanced technology, they ensure accurate placement of beams.
  • Reduced Labor Costs: Fewer workers are needed on-site, which can save a ton of money!

Challenges of Beam Launchers

Of course, it’s not all sunshine and rainbows. Operating a beam launcher does come with its share of challenges. For one, they require a skilled operator to ensure everything runs smoothly. They also have size limitations, meaning they can’t be used in all environments. And let’s not forget about the cost of maintenance! But hey, what’s life without a few challenges?
